STRUCTURE FOR JOINING REINFORCED CONCRETE MEMBER AND STEEL MEMBER TOGETHER
PROBLEM TO BE SOLVED: To provide a durable structure for joining a reinforced concrete member and a steel member together, which significantly improves construction quality, which makes a construction cost low and which is excellent in maintainability.SOLUTION: In a structure for joining a reinforced concrete member 4 constructed in a vertical direction and a steel member 3 horizontally joined to the reinforced concrete member 4, a bearing plate 5 is provided perpendicularly to an axial end surface of the steel member 3, and one or more perforated steel plate dowels 6 at mutual intervals are provided perpendicularly to the bearing plate 5. The perforated steel plate dowel 6 is embedded in the reinforced concrete member 4.
